Maraging Steel Propellant Storability Test Tank.

Abstract

This report summarizes the work performed in designing, fabricating, and acceptance testing small-scale storable propellant tanks. The design incorporates full-scale missile tank features and typical weld stresses. Fabrication and test procedures are based on simulated production tooling and on actual procedures and specifications used in the manufacture of production tankage. The tank design employs the use of Maraging Steel, Grade 200 material. This material has been evaluated and determined to be acceptable for short-term propellant storability testing using UDMH or N2O4. (Author)
